Why University of Wyoming?
- UW was ranked among the nation's top colleges and universities by US News & World Report, Forbes, and Princeton Review in 2010
- Average undergraduate class size of 29 students
- University of Wyoming provides quality undergraduate and graduate programs to 13,800 students from all 50 states and 94 countries
- Student is to faculty ratio of 14:1
